Why We Give

As a church, we believe that we are called to respond to the generosity of the gospel by giving extravagantly to the progress of the gospel in our community and world. Biblical generosity is not about meeting budget needs. It is about a rich and trusting relationship with a living God. We express our faith and love to Him by honoring Him as the source of everything we have. Giving is performed with regularity, from the first portion of all we are given, as a proportion of our income, cheerfully, and without pressure or manipulation.

What is Tithing?

Tithing is our starting place in giving. The Bible teaches us about a baseline standard for giving: the tithe (a word that literally means a “tenth”). When we give the first 10% of our income, we put God first in our lives. Tithing is an act of worship that expresses our gratitude, faith and love for others.
